New Delhi: Tatung Padi has been appointed as Director in the Ministry of Skill Development and Entrepreneurship. According to an order issued from the Department of Personnel & Training (DoPT) issued on February 23, Padi has been appointed to the post under the Central Staffing Scheme for a period of five years from the date of taking over charge of the post until further orders, whichever is earlier.

Padi is an Indian Revenue Service (IRS) officer of 2009-batch. He was recommended for the Central deputation by the Department of Revenue. “He may kindly be relieved of his duties immediately with instructions to take up his new assignment in the Ministry of Skill Development & Entrepreneurship,” the order further read.
